Khaled Elnagar is a scholar working on Building and Construction, Polymers and Plastics and Biomaterials. According to data from OpenAlex, Khaled Elnagar has authored 36 papers receiving a total of 321 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Building and Construction, 10 papers in Polymers and Plastics and 7 papers in Biomaterials. Recurrent topics in Khaled Elnagar’s work include Dyeing and Modifying Textile Fibers (12 papers), Textile materials and evaluations (6 papers) and Silk-based biomaterials and applications (4 papers). Khaled Elnagar is often cited by papers focused on Dyeing and Modifying Textile Fibers (12 papers), Textile materials and evaluations (6 papers) and Silk-based biomaterials and applications (4 papers). Khaled Elnagar collaborates with scholars based in Egypt, United States and Pakistan. Khaled Elnagar's co-authors include Tamer Hamouda, Nermin M. Aly, Khaled El‐Tahlawy, H. S. Seddeq, Tarek Abou Elmaaty, Gomaa Abdel‐Maksoud, Ahmed M. Ramadan, Hassan Ibrahim, Manal El-bisi and Mohamed A. Nour and has published in prestigious journals such as RSC Advances, Journal of Building Engineering and Polymer Bulletin.
